patch 8.1.0870: Vim doesn't use the new ConPTY support in Windows 10v8.1.0870
Problem: Vim doesn't use the new ConPTY support in Windows 10.
Solution: Use ConPTY support, if available. (Nobuhiro Takasaki, closes #3794)

If you have both the 32-bit and 64-bit version, rename to winpty32.dll and winpty64.dll to match the way Vim was build. + *ConPTY* +On more recent versions of MS-Windows 10 (beginning with the "October 2018 +Update"), winpty is no longer required. On those versions, |:terminal| will use +Windows' built-in support for hosting terminal applications, "ConPTY". When +ConPTY is in use, there may be rendering artifacts regarding ambiguous-width +characters. If you encounter any such issues, set 'termmode' to winpty (which +you then must have instlled).
